High Sheriff Visits Ely Cadets |
||
|
Lady Alison De Ramsey, newly appointed High Sheriff of
Cambridgeshire, took time out of her busy schedule to visit
Ely Detachment open evening on Tuesday 5th May 2009. With
the current Mayor of Ely, Sheila Friend-Smith and the Mayor
designate, Councillor Richard Hobbs, Lady De Ramsey was
treated to displays of rifle and foot drill, fieldcraft
cooking and section battle tactics. Light refreshments were
served courtesy of SSI Storey's mum and everyone had a great
time. It was Cadet CSM Jeremy Latham's last duty as a cadet,
so the proceedings also included fond farewells and a speech
by Company Commander Major Tony Scales.
